Filling Shoppers’ Easter Baskets

Easter falls on April 20th this year, which means the pressure is on over the next couple of weeks for consumers to fill their shopping baskets with Easter basket treats and meal essentials. According to the National Retail Federation (NRF), over 83 percent of consumers celebrate Easter and each of them spends about $145 on the holiday—making it a prime focus for Sales Advisors’ selling pitches this month.

Trending Tastes: Bringing Gluten-Free to the Mainstream

Just a few years ago, gluten-free foods were limited to specialty stores and mainly sought out by the 1 percent of the population suffering from celiac disease, a disorder in which gluten (found in wheat, barley and rye) causes damage to the small intestine.
